4 Stars
|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.Decent keyboard, when it works. I've had issues with my Ipad Air staying connected when it's sitting in my lap. The slightest movement can cause the connection to break temporarily. As far as being in my lap, it's a pretty big stretch. The case is well made, the word sturdy comes to mind. It has a fabric look that feels more like a plastic but does not show finger smudges which is nice. Seems like it would be good protection for my Ipad in case of a a fall. However, this thing is NOT lightweight. At 31.5 ounces according to my scale (Nearly 2 pounds) it's a bit of a heavyweight which defeats the purpose of a lightweight tablet. But it's still a lighter alternative than most laptops or chromebooks. Set up on a desk, and you'd never know this wasn't an actual small laptop. The keys have a good feel, are decently spaced for the size, and there was no issues with typing. Touchpad can be a little wonky from time to time with response, so you might need some extra finger taps to do what you want. Since it's powered off the Ipad there is no need to separately charge it. This confused me for a minute when unboxing as I was looking for a charging cord and port. The backlight keys are muted, but they do stand out in darker rooms. Speaker cutouts are perfect, no muffling of sound, but I typically use headphones. I did not measure battery drain, but it didn't seem to adversely affect battery life. Typically I plug in, and had no issues with the charging port size. All in all, it's a good option to increase the versatility of your Ipad air.

Solid Choice for a Keyboard Case w/Touchpad
|Posted .This reviewer received promo considerations or sweepstakes entry for writing a review.I and members of my family have had several different iPads over the 10-plus years they have been out, and consequently have a great deal of experience with various keyboards and cases made specifically for them, both Apple branded and from 3rd party manufacturers such as Logitech. Logitech has been the clear winner for quite some time, a go-to for Apple accessories. I really like Apple’s Magic Keyboard with Trackpad, but it is pricey, to say the least. This is a great, lower cost alternative which checks all the boxes. First the positives, of which there are several. The case itself is sleek and polished-looking, smooth to the touch and in a nice neutral grey color. The iPad can easily be tucked into the case due to the rubbery material which has just enough give in its rigidity to not make it a fight to get it secured within it. Once in, it’s nicely protected on all sides with precise cutouts for the speakers, Touch ID button, lightning port, Apple Pencil charging area, camera, etc. The keyboard keys have a good feel with enough travel (Apple’s Magic Keyboard feels better in my opinion, but Logitech’s is quite good). I can type at 100wpm and I can achieve that on this keyboard. I like the row of shortcut keys at the top, for such things as volume and brightness. And best of all, the keyboard is backlit as well. Another big plus is the automatic pairing via the iPad’s Smart Connector—no Bluetooth pairing needed, ever! And no having to charge up the keyboard, ever! It’s one of the best features of this keyboard case. Also a positive—the adjustable kickstand on the back. I really like that I can choose various angles in which to set the iPad, and not just have only one or two choices. And there is a slot in which to place the Apple Pencil when not in use and when you don’t need to charge it, built right into the magnetic flap closure; or, you can charge the Apple Pencil and have the case closed at the same time if you so choose. So, a few negatives. I was extremely disappointed in the trackpad. While I was using it I found that technically, only the lower two-thirds of the trackpad area is actually “clickable”; that is, if I would press anywhere above that, it won’t click—it won’t work! It’s as if it’s on a gradient—beginning at about one inch down of the trackpad, you can click, but you have to press hard for it to click, and it gets easier/looser the lower you go on the trackpad. So as I’m using the iPad, typing away, then using the trackpad, naturally I don’t look down at the trackpad to use it, I feel for it and click—but it would be extremely annoying to press down and not have it work, then remembering that I needed to bring my hand a bit lower in order to have a successful click. The only reason I am being so specific about how the trackpad works—and doesn’t work—properly is because the trackpad is one of the biggest features of this keyboard case, and the issue isn’t minor. Also, when you close the keyboard over the iPad (to close the entire case), it does not turn off the iPad automatically and vice versa so the case does not work with the auto lock/unlock feature that way. Finally, a minor negative is the added weight of the entire case—be prepared for the substantial weight increase, but this is to be expected if you want the convenience of an all-in-one keyboard, trackpad, kickstand, and protective case. One more thing that bugged me a lot—while it’s nice to have the different orientations with which to use this case with your iPad: landscape mode with keyboard or with keyboard tucked out of the way underneath, keyboard swung totally flush on the back of the iPad in portrait mode for reading, positioning the iPad at almost limitless angles—two of those orientations are a bit dicey. Folding the keyboard back behind the iPad in portrait mode to read is almost impossible because the entire thing is heavy—you will need to place it on a stand or something unless you have some serious muscle and stamina! And to tuck the keyboard away (to say, watch a movie or draw, so you’ll fold the keyboard underneath the iPad), the keyboard itself ends up face down on whatever you place it on. I’m very watchful of my electronics/tech stuff, so I don’t like that the keyboard is just mashed face down like that, it’s annoying. All in all, though, I would still give this Logitech Folio Touch keyboard case a good solid recommend, but it has some drawbacks that may or may not be meaningful to you. **P.S., I also tried this case out with my iPad Pro 11-inch 2018 release, and it worked perfectly with it—but only with that 2018, First-Generation iPad Pro 11-inch release, NOT with the 2020 11-inch iPad Pro.**
